/* Default CSS */
/* Generated by the CoffeeCup HTML Editor - www.coffeecup.com */

 <!--[if IE]>
    <script src="http://html5shim.googlecode.com/svn/trunk/html5.js"></script>
    <![endif]-->
	
<!--[if lt IE 9]>
    <script src="http://html5shiv.googlecode.com/svn/trunk/html5.js"></script>
    <![endif]-->

<!-- css3-mediaqueries.js for IE less than 9 -->
    <!--[if lt IE 9]>
	<script src="https://css3-mediaqueries-js.googlecode.com/svn/trunk/css3-mediaqueries.js"></script>
	<![endif]-->

header, footer, aside, nav, article, section{display: block;}

* {
    margin: 0;
    padding: 0;
}        
 

html{height:100%;overflow:hidden;background-color:#a59c97;}
body
{background-color:#736C68;width:100%;overflow:auto;max-width: 980px;
margin: 0 auto;float: none;height:100%;
        -webkit-user-select: none;
        -moz-user-select: -moz-none;
        -ms-user-select: none;                       
        user-select: none;
        overflow-y:scroll;
        -ms-overflow-style: none; 
        scrollbar-width: none; }
        
::-webkit-scrollbar {
    display: none;
}

a, img {
    border:none;
    outline:none;
}          

.aldrich-regular {
  font-family: "Aldrich", sans-serif;
  font-weight: 400;
  font-style: normal;
}


   
p{font-family:'Open Sans', arial;color:#ffffff;margin:auto;font-size:90%;}

h1{font-family:'Aldrich',sans-serif;color:#FFFFFF;font-weight:100;}
h2{font-family:'Carrois Gothic SC', Tahoma;color:#FFFFFF;}
h3{font-family:'Carrois Gothic SC', Tahoma;color:#FFFFFF;}
h4{font-family:'Carrois Gothic SC', Tahoma;color:#FFFFFF;}

a:link  {font-family: 'Carrois Gothic SC',Tahoma; color:#FFFFFF;text-decoration:none;outline-style:none;}
a:visited  {font-family:'Carrois Gothic SC',Tahoma;color:#FFFFFF;text-decoration:none;outline-style:none;}
a:hover  {font-family:'Carrois Gothic SC',Tahoma; color:#FFFFFF;text-decoration:none;outline-style:none;}
a:active  {font-family:'Carrois Gothic SC',Tahoma;color:#FFFFFF;text-decoration:none;outline-style:none;}
a{color:#ffffff;text-decoration:none;outline-style:none;font-weight:bold;}

a img{vertical-align:middle;onselectstart="return false";
                   ondragstart="return false";text-decoration:none;outline-style:none;}
                   
.fixed-ratio-resize { /* basic responsive img */
	max-width: 100%;
	height: auto;
	width: auto\9; /* IE8 */
}

*{box-sizing:border-box; } 
*{ -moz-box-sizing: border-box; -webkit-box-sizing: border-box; box-sizing: border-box; }

.row:after {
    content: "";
    clear: both;
    display: block;}

[class*="col-"]{float: left; min-height: 1px;position: relative;}

/* For mobile phones: */
[class*="col-"] {
    width: 100%;
}

@media only screen and (min-width: 600px) {
    /* For tablets: */
    .col-m-1 {width: 8.33%;}
    .col-m-2 {width: 16.66%;}
    .col-m-3 {width: 25%;}
    .col-m-4 {width: 33.33%;}
    .col-m-5 {width: 41.66%;}
    .col-m-6 {width: 50%;}
    .col-m-7 {width: 58.33%;}
    .col-m-8 {width: 66.66%;}
    .col-m-9 {width: 75%;}
    .col-m-10 {width: 83.33%;}
    .col-m-11 {width: 91.66%;}
    .col-m-12 {width: 100%;}
}
@media only screen and (min-width: 800px) {
    /* For desktop: */
    .col-1 {width: 8.33%;}
    .col-2 {width: 16.66%;}
    .col-3 {width: 25%;}
    .col-4 {width: 33.33%;}
    .col-5 {width: 41.66%;}
    .col-6 {width: 50%;}
    .col-7 {width: 58.33%;}
    .col-8 {width: 66.66%;}
    .col-9 {width: 75%;}
    .col-10 {width: 83.33%;}
    .col-11 {width: 91.66%;}
    .col-12 {width: 100%;}
}


#header{position:inherit;width:auto;padding: 20px 15px 0px; }
#image{max-width:100%;text-align:center; padding: 20px 15px 0px;}
#content{position:inherit;width:100%;font-family: 'Open Sans', arial;color:#FFFFFF;overflow:hidden; padding: 20px 15px 0px;  }
#footer{font-family: 'Carrois Gothic SC', Tahoma;font-size:x-small; color:#eeeeee;overflow:hidden;
      width:100%;margin-bottom:0;text-align:center;padding:5px 0px 5px;bottom:0;vertical-align:bottom;height:20px;}  


 
  
/*.border
{position:inherit;top:0;bottom:0;width:100%;backgroundcolor#a59c97;height:100%;overflow:hidden;}
#left{left:80%; position:fixed;}
#right{right:80%;position:fixed;}*/

#collapse1{text-align:justify;width:100%;padding: 20px 15px 0px;  font-family: 'Open Sans', arial;color:#FFFFFF;overflow:hidden;display:inline-block;max-width:816px}
#collapse2{text-align:left;width:100%;font-family: 'Open Sans', arial;color:#FFFFFF;overflow:hidden;display:inline-block;position:inherit;}

#headerlink{position:inherit;width:auto;float:left;color:#ffffff;padding: 5px 15px 0px; }
#sublink{position:inherit;width:auto;float:right;color:#ffffff;padding: 5px 15px 0px; }

.centertext{margin: 0 auto;width:83.33%;}

/*section{width:90%;padding:0 0px 36px 7px;margin:0 auto 0 auto;position:relative;
top:24px;overflow:hidden;text-align:center;border:solid;}

section nav{margin:0 0 34px 0;overflow:hidden}
section nav a{display:block;float:left;margin:0 0px 0 0}*/

#tableframe{text-align:center;align-items:center;justify-content:center;padding: 5px 15px 0px; overflow:hidden;}
article{position:relative;vertical-align:middle;}
article.thumb{width:100%;height:100%;display:inline-block;text-align:center;padding:5px;}

article.thumb a{text-decoration:none}
article.thumb img{width:225px;height:150px;position:relative;}

article.thumb h3{top:5%;z-index:999; width:100%;height:100%;position:absolute;
                filter:alpha(opacity=0); -moz-opacity:0.0;opacity:0.0;text-align:center;
                line-height:100%;}

article.thumb span {
  display: inline-block;
  alignment-adjust:central;
  vertical-align: middle;
  line-height: normal;padding:25px;     
}

/*
article.thumb:hover p{opacity:0.6;color:#34292d; filter:alpha(opacity=100);
                    background:rgba(255,255,255,0.8);-moz-opacity:1;}*/
                    
article.thumb:hover h3{opacity:1;color:#ffffff; filter:alpha(opacity=100);
                   -moz-opacity:1;display:flex;text-align:center;align-items:center;justify-content: center;}
                                    
article.thumb:hover img{filter:gray; filter:grayscale(100%);opacity:0.6;
                        filter:alpha(opacity=60);
                        -webkit-filter: saturate(30%) opacity(90%);}
.py     {
   font-family: "arial unicode ms", "lucida sans unicode", 
         sans-serif !important;
   font-family: serif;
        }                  
        
 
/*.thumb img:hover #thumbtext{
              opacity:0.6;text-align:center; color:#000000;font-size:18px;
              font-weight:bold;font-family:inherit;}

/*article.thumb h2{
              width:200px;height:133px;
              position:absolute;top:0;left:0;z-index:999;
              filter: alpha(opacity=0);
              -moz-opacity:0.0;	opacity:0.0;
              background:#ffffff;}
              
article.thumb h2 span{ 
              color:#000000;padding:10px;display:block;}
              
8article.thumb h2:hover{
    background:rgba(255,255,255,0.8);
	filter: alpha(opacity=100);
	-moz-opacity:1;
	opacity:1;
}

article.thumb img:hover h2{
              opacity:0.6;text-align:center;color:#000000;
               }*/               

/*article.thumb img:hover {opacity:0.3;
                     filter:alpha(opacity=30);}
                            
/*article.thumb:hover .imghover{
              filter: alpha(opacity=20);
	          opacity:0.6;
              text-align:center; 
              color:#34292d;
              font-size:12px;
              font-weight:400;
              font-family: Arial, Arial, Arial;
              padding:30px; 
            }
              
.imghover {width:240px;height:150px;background:#ffffff;opacity:0; }
    
.paddingright {padding-right:3em; } 
.paddingleft {padding-left:3em; } 


/*#toggle{display:none;}
#toggle:target{display:block; }
#toggle:target+.hide{display:block; }
.hide{display:none; }*/

/*.show {display:none; }
.hide:focus + .show{display:inline; }
.hide:focus {display:none; }
.hide:focus ~ #details{display:none; }*/

/*#page{min-height:100%;}
#main{overflow:hidden; padding-bottom:100px;}*/


/*.toggle{position:absolute; appearance:none; cursor:pointer;display:none;z-index:-9999;}
#fdetails{display:none;}

.toggle + label:after{padding-left:1em;content:'[details]';}
.toggle:checked ~ #fdetails{display:block; visibility:visible; color:#ffff00;position:relative;width:816px}
.toggle:checked + label:after{content:'[hide]';}*/


/*input[type=checkbox]{border:0;position:absolute;overflow:hidden;padding:0;display:none;}
[for="show"]{position:absolute;}
[for="show"]span:last-of-type{display:none; visibility:hidden;}
input[type=checkbox]:checked ~ #details{display:block; visibility:visible;} 
input[type=checkbox]:checked ~[for="show"]span:first-of-type{display:none; visibility:hidden;}
input[type=checkbox]:checked ~[for="show"]span:last-of-type{display:block; visibility:visible;}*/
	

/*
.slider {
        display: block;
        height: 540px;
        width: 816px;
        margin: auto;
        margin-top: 20px;
        position: relative; 
        }
        
.sliderinner {
        width:100%; 
        height: 100%;
        overflow: hidden;
        position: relative; 
        } 
        
.sliderinner>ul {
     list-style: none;
     margin:auto;
     height: 100%; 
     width: 500%;
     overflow: hidden;
     position: relative;
     left: 0px;
      -webkit-transition: left .8s cubic-bezier(0.77, 0, 0.175, 1);     
      -moz-transition: left .8s cubic-bezier(0.77, 0, 0.175, 1);     
      -o-transition: left .8s cubic-bezier(0.77, 0, 0.175, 1);     
      transition: left .8s cubic-bezier(0.77, 0, 0.175, 1); }   
      
.sliderinner>ul>li {width: 20%;height: 540px;float: left;position: r; }
.sliderinner>ul>li>img {margin: auto;height: 100%; width:100% } 
.slider input[type=radio] {position: absolute;left: 50%;bottom: 15px;z-index: 100;visibility: hidden; }   
.slider label { 
        position: absolute;
        left: 50%; bottom: 5px;z-index: 100;width: 12px; height: 12px;
        background-color:#ccc;-webkit-border-radius: 50%; 
        -moz-border-radius: 50%;border-radius: 50%;cursor: pointer;
        -webkit-box-shadow: 0px 0px 3px rgba(0,0,0,.8); 
        -moz-box-shadow: 0px 0px 3px rgba(0,0,0,.8);
        box-shadow: 0px 0px 3px rgba(0,0,0,.8);     
        -webkit-transition: background-color .2s;     
        -moz-transition: background-color .2s;     
        -o-transition: background-color .2s;     
        transition: background-color .2s; }   

.slider input[type=radio]#control1:checked~label[for=control1] { background-color: #333; } 
.slider input[type=radio]#control2:checked~label[for=control2] { background-color: #333; } 
.slider input[type=radio]#control3:checked~label[for=control3] { background-color: #333; } 
.slider input[type=radio]#control4:checked~label[for=control4] { background-color: #333; } 
.slider input[type=radio]#control5:checked~label[for=control5] { background-color: #333; } 
.slider label[for=control1] { margin-left: -36px } 
.slider label[for=control2] { margin-left: -18px } 
.slider label[for=control4] { margin-left: 18px } 
.slider label[for=control5] { margin-left: 36px } 
.slider input[type=radio]#control1:checked~
.sliderinner>ul { left: 0 } 
.slider input[type=radio]#control2:checked~.sliderinner>ul { left: -100% } 
.slider input[type=radio]#control3:checked~.sliderinner>ul { left: -200% } 
.slider input[type=radio]#control4:checked~.sliderinner>ul { left: -300% } 
.slider input[type=radio]#control5:checked~.sliderinner>ul { left: -400% } */